5 Easy Steps to Design Your Dream Kitchen – No Professional Help Required!

Budget-friendly Kitchen Design


Designing your dream kitchen doesn't have to break the bank. With a little creativity and resourcefulness, you can create a beautiful and functional space without hiring a professional. Here are five easy steps to help you design your dream kitchen on a budget.


Dream Kitchen Design Ideas


Before diving into the practical aspects of designing your kitchen, it's important to first envision your dream space. Take some time to browse through home decor magazines, websites, and social media platforms for inspiration. Create a mood board or Pinterest board to gather ideas and visualize your ideal kitchen design.


Step 1: Planning and Layout


The first step in designing your dream kitchen is careful planning and layout. Consider the functionality of the space and how you currently use your kitchen. Think about the placement of appliances, work zones, and storage areas. Make a rough sketch or use online design tools to create a floor plan that maximizes efficiency and suits your needs.


Step 2: Choosing the Right Materials


When it comes to designing a budget-friendly kitchen, choosing the right materials is key. Opt for affordable yet durable materials that can mimic the look of more expensive ones. For example, laminate countertops can imitate the appearance of stone at a fraction of the cost. Similarly, vinyl or laminate flooring can provide a stylish look without the high price tag.


Step 3: DIY Cabinet Refacing


If your existing kitchen cabinets are in good condition, consider giving them a facelift rather than replacing them entirely. Cabinet refacing is a cost-effective way to update the look of your kitchen without spending a fortune. You can repaint or restain the cabinets, replace the hardware, and add new doors or fronts for a fresh and modern look.


Step 4: Creative Storage Solutions


A well-designed kitchen is organized and efficient. Look for creative storage solutions that can maximize space and eliminate clutter. Install pull-out shelves or drawers in lower cabinets to make items more accessible. Utilize vertical space by adding shelves or racks for storing pots, pans, and other cookware. Consider repurposing items like mason jars or hanging baskets for stylish and functional storage.


Step 5: Accentuate with Lighting and Décor


Good lighting and well-chosen décor can instantly elevate the overall look of your kitchen. Install under-cabinet lighting to brighten work areas and create a warm and inviting ambiance. Add decorative elements such as colorful backsplashes, stylish pendant lights, or a statement rug to infuse your personal style into the space. Don't forget to incorporate plants or fresh flowers for a touch of natural beauty.


Kitchen Cabinet Organization Hacks


In addition to the five easy steps mentioned above, here are some additional kitchen cabinet organization hacks to help you make the most of your space:


  • Use drawer dividers to keep utensils, cutlery, and small gadgets neatly organized.
  • Install a pot rack or hanging hooks to store pots, pans, and cooking utensils.
  • Utilize the inside of cabinet doors for spice racks or hanging storage.
  • Group similar items together in labeled baskets or bins for easy access.
  • Invest in stackable containers or jars to keep dry goods organized and free from pests.


Cleaning Advice and Professional Clean Services


Once your dream kitchen is designed and ready to use, it's important to keep it clean and well-maintained. Here are some cleaning advice tips:


  • Create a cleaning schedule and stick to it. Regular maintenance will help prevent dirt and grime buildup.
  • Use natural cleaning products whenever possible to minimize exposure to harsh chemicals.
  • Take care of spills and stains immediately to avoid permanent damage.
  • Deep clean your kitchen periodically to ensure a hygienic environment.
